Electronic Enclosures is a market segment which includes primarily the outer enclosures of consumer and information technology equipment such as: televisions, desktop or notebook computers, monitors, printers, copiers, household appliances, etc. International standards provide that the plastic materials used for these enclosures usually should meet high fire safety standards such as the UL-94 V0 or similar flame retardant specification

Today the selection of the flame retardant resin system for enclosures is heavily driven by fire safety standard, cost, performance, and health and environment requirements. Albemarle offers a wide range of choices from the standpoint of cost and performance which can help users meet these requirements. These choices are all in compliance with the EU RoHS Directive.

Critical performance selection criteria for these flame retardant plastics often include:

  • Good processability (high melt flow, high thermal stability, no blooming/plate out)
  • Good mechanical properties (high impact strength)
  • Good thermal resistance (high Heat Deflection Temperature or HDT)
  • Good UV stability for some applications

The most common resins used for these applications are high impact polystyrene (HIPS), acrylonitrile butadiene styrene (ABS), Polcarbonate/ABS (PC/ABS) alloy, and HIPS/polyphenylene ether (HIPS/PPE) alloy, and polypropylene (PP – appliances).

SAYTEX 102E flame retardant has suitable performance for a very broad range of plastics, used most commonly for enclosures in HIPS and PP.  It is often the first choice as a low cost, highly efficient (low loadings to reach high flame retardancy) flame retardant.  It is used most often in dark color applications or those application where UV stability is not important.

SAYTEX® 8010 flame retardant is the most cost effective alternative to Saytex 102E flame retardant.  It also exhibits high efficiency and has a very large application breadth, used most commonly for enclosure applications in HIPS and PP. It offers extra performance such as high thermal stability, good UV stability, and lower bloom.  Plastics such as HIPS which are flame retarded with Saytex 8010 exhibit excellent mechanical recycle performance, which is an increasingly important criteria for selecting enclosure plastics. 

SAYTEX BT-93 flame retardant offers premium performance in a broad range of applications. It displays similar efficiency to Saytex 102E and 8010 in HIPS.  Combining high UV resistance with very high thermal stability, very good mechanical recyclability, and low bloom, SAYTEX BT-93 is a popular choice for resins used in office automation equipment, such as photocopiers and printers, where UV stability is an important performance criterion.

SAYTEX CP-2000 flame retardant is widely used in ABS enclosures. It melt-blends into these systems, resulting in excellent melt flow and impact strength, and moderate-range UV and thermal stability.

NcendX® P-30 liquid phosphorus (nonhalogen) flame retardant is an outstanding performer in PC/ABS and PPE/HIPS blends. It actually improves resin melt flow and exhibits outstanding thermal stability, excellent hydrolytic stability, low migration and low volatility.  This helps avoid cracking and juicing phenomena common with other phosphorus flame retardants, such as triphenylphosphate (TPP) and resorcinol diphenyl diphosphate (RDP), for these applications.
